Things to do in Arnsberg for first time

Three days in Arnsberg offers a perfect escape into lush forests and serene natural parks, ideal for hiking, golfing, and swimming. Travelers can enjoy outdoor adventures in a picturesque landscape, making it a charming destination for relaxation and exploration amid nature's beauty. Here's a quick itinerary to make the most of your trip to Arnsberg:

  • Day 1: Start your adventure at the Sorpe Dam, a stunning reservoir perfect for outdoor activities and enjoying nature. After soaking in the picturesque views, make your way to the Old Distillery Museum where you can learn about the rich history of distilling in the region and savor some local spirits. Wrap up your day with a visit to Balver Höhle, a fascinating cave that features impressive stalactite formations and is steeped in local folklore.
  • Day 2: Begin your exploration at the Arnsberg Forest Nature Park, where you can hike through lush greenery and enjoy the tranquil surroundings. Next, venture to Bilsteinhoehle, an enchanting cave system that reveals the geological wonders of the area. Climb up to Lörmecke-Turm, a lookout tower offering breathtaking views of the forested landscape, perfect for capturing memorable photos.
  • Day 3: Kick off your day at Möhnesee Tower, providing panoramic vistas of the Möhnesee reservoir and surrounding countryside. Continue your journey to Hennetalsperre for more stunning views and opportunities for leisurely walks along the water's edge. Finally, take a scenic drive along the Autobahn, where you can appreciate Germany's famous highway culture while enjoying the beautiful landscapes that North Rhine-Westphalia has to offer.

What to eat in Arnsberg

Here are some famous dishes in Arnsberg, North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any:

  • Bratwurst: A beloved German sausage, bratwurst is made from finely minced pork, beef, or veal, seasoned with a blend of spices. In Arnsberg, it's typically grilled to perfection and served in a crusty roll with tangy mustard. You'll often find it at local street fairs and markets, where it embodies the spirit of German festivity and communal dining.
  • Sauerkraut: This traditional German dish consists of fermented cabbage, known for its distinct tangy flavor and crunchy texture. In Arnsberg, sauerkraut is often served as a side dish, complementing hearty meals like bratwurst. It's a staple in local cuisine, reflecting the region's agricultural heritage and love for preserving seasonal ingredients. Enjoying sauerkraut alongside bratwurst is a culinary experience that highlights the communal and celebratory nature of German dining.

Best time to go to Arnsberg

Arnsberg exper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 34.3°F (1.3°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 64.2°F (17.9°C). August is usually the wettest month. April, July, and September are the peak travel months in Arnsberg,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, with light rainfall. On the other hand, October to December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light rainfall and mostly cloudy conditions.
